Output 21994628a61f57b9040e96418dfdb4cb9c8332c0d24849358697e8a159f46926:101

value
350554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ea3efe1653f0f35f9f3bc0ca0e4ba02fa20452f6 OP_EQUAL
address
3P3bWEGqNoSPAyYQGfcm4LtRtV9ATdezda
transaction
21994628a61f57b9040e96418dfdb4cb9c8332c0d24849358697e8a159f46926
spent
true